What is Survival Mode in Subnautica 2?

Survival mode is Subnautica 2’s default game mode and the intended way to play the title. It provides a balanced experience, similar to traditional survival base building games like the first Subnautica. Limited Oxygen and gradually depleting hunger and thirst meters require players to get good at resource management and provide a much-needed sense of urgency to the gameplay. Blueprints and recipes need to be unlocked by finding and scanning the relevant Fragments in the world, providing players with tangible rewards for thorough exploration. What is Creative Mode in Subnautica 2?

Subnautica 2’s Creative mode functions as a testing ground for players to test out nearly everything there is to do in the game without any of the obstacles of Survival mode. There are no Oxygen, Food, or Water meters to keep an eye out for, meaning that for all intents and purposes, the player character is immortal. All blueprints and recipes are unlocked right from the start of the game, giving players complete freedom to craft anything they want from the get-go. What Can You Craft with Atacamite in Subnautica 2?

In Early Access, Atacamite is only used for crafting the Mangalloy ingot, which can be used for fixing the turbine. However, further updates may deliver new recipes for this dark-green ore. You can also use Atacamite to build Metal Farms, which makes Atacamite a crucial material for this harvesting machine. The Metal Farm is considered an endgame machine in the current build of Subnautica 2, which can help you speed up the resource gathering process and build your dream bases in the depths of the ocean. Can You Kill Predators in Subnautica 2?

Currently, there does not seem to be any way to permanently kill or deal with predators in Subnautica 2. This will likely come as a surprise to fans of the original game, as there were lethal weapons available at a certain point. However, this game appears to be taking a considerably different approach. Subnautica 2 – at least in its current early access state – is focused on evasion and stealth. There are two primary methods for dealing with Predators in Subnautica 2: Evasion: This is the primary method for a significant portion of the game. Distraction is key.
